TECH 395 – INTERNSHIP ORIENTATION SEMINAR

It is strongly suggested that this course be taken in the semester prior to the student’s internship experience. Topics include the role of the internship in the student’s professional development, formulating personal and professional goals, the current employment outlook in the technology field, employer expectations of an intern, formulating a job search strategy, the role of networking through the use of personal contacts and referrals, interviewing skills, the work environment in large, medium and small organizations. The documents and methods that will be used to evaluate the student during the internship will be clearly defined.

TECH 480 – INTERNSHIP IN TECHNOLOGY MANAGEMENT

In this course, student will participate in supervised fieldwork. Students carry out a planned program of educational experiences under direct supervision of an owner, manager, or supervisor of the business/organization. Each intern will be advised and monitored by a member of the faculty on a regular basis. Requirements include a journal, interim reports, supervisor evaluations, a summary report and an oral presentation.
